    AOKell is a Java implementation similar to Julia, but based on AspectJ instead of mixins. It can execute the same applications as Julia, including Fractal RMI, Fractal ADL, Fractal Explorer. FracTalk is a SmallTalk implementation of the Fractal component model. FractNet is a .Net implementation of the Fractal component model.

    Abstract. This paper presents Fractal, a hierarchical and reflective component model with sharing.Components in this model can be endowed with arbitrary reflective capabilities, from black-boxes to components that allow a fine-grained manipulation of their internal structure.Cited by: 437
